Question 389193: Three pipes P1,P2,P3 fill a tank in 6 houres.If we closed P3, both pipes P1 AND P2 will fill the tank in 6 houres. how long does it take for P3 alone to fill the tank ?

Let R1, R2, and R3 equal the rates in tankfuls/hr
that the pipes fill the tank
(1) R%5B1%5D+%2B+R%5B2%5D+%2B+R%5B3%5D+=+1%2F6
(2) R%5B1%5D+%2B+R%5B2%5D+=+1%2F6
Subtracting (2) from (1), I see that R%5B3%5D+=+0,
So P3 contributes nothing to filling the tank,
so it would never fill the tank. Are you sure you
copied this problem correctly?
